ASF scholarship applications for September 2023
- The deadline to apply for an ASF Scholarship for new students starting their studies at AUC in September 2023 is 1 April 2023.
Students should have already submitted an application for admission to AUC when applying for an ASF Scholarship for September 2023.
Documents and information needed
You will need:
- Your letter of motivation for the scholarship, in digital format ready to upload.
- Information on your financial situation, to prove your financial need. Documents need to be in digital format (scanned) ready to upload. This information will be kept strictly confidential.

1. Letter of motivation
The ASF Selection Committee will only see this letter of motivation and they will not see your AUC admission application, so make sure you include everything you want to say to them. This is the most important part of your scholarship application, and you must write it yourself. The Selection Committee will be looking in particular for information on:
- your academic ability (your academic merit)
- your motivation to study liberal arts and sciences at AUC
- your extracurricular accomplishments and activities relevant for AUC (individual accomplishments and/or contributions to the community)
- your (potential) leadership profile and skills
- the severity of your financial need
Maximum 2 sides of A4, written in English. Make sure it has your full name at the top. It needs to be in digital format (e.g. PDF) ready for uploading with a maximum file size of 2 MB.

2. Financial details
This information will be kept strictly confidential. Only the total amount of your family income will be revealed to the Selection Committee members, and only to them. They will not see your financial documents, these will be used strictly internally and only to verify the information you have provided.
- Calculate the total amount in your local currency of all taxable income of your parents/guardians before tax deductions. Include any non-taxable income such as benefits or pensions.
If you are not Dutch and not eligible for Dutch student finance (studiefinancering):
- If your local currency is not euro, convert the above total to euro. (You are eligible for an ASF scholarship if the annual family total is below EUR 54000.)
- You must submit proof of this income: the most recent income tax statement(s) for both parents/guardians or 3 recent salary slips indicating gross income. Include records of any other income such as benefits or pensions.
- If these documents are not in English or Dutch, provide translations of the relevant parts (it does not have to be a certified translation).
- Combine the digital versions/scans of all these documents into one file (maximum two) ready for uploading. Max 5 MB per file.
- If you are over 30, do the calculations and upload the documents for your own income.
- If you are under 30 but want us to disregard the income of one or both of your parents/guardians because you cannot obtain the above financial documents, upload an explanation and supporting evidence instead. For example, if you have a serious conflict with one or both of your parents/guardians and have no contact with them.
- Make sure your name is clearly indicated on all documents. These documents will only be used internally to verify your family income, they will not be sent to the Selection Committee.
If you are Dutch and/or will receive or are eligible for Dutch student finance (studiefinanciering):
- You need to receive or be eligible for the maximum additional grant (maximum aanvullende beurs) from DUO to be eligible for an ASF Scholarship.
- You need to submit proof of this: either the official statement from DUO or if you do not have that yet, the result of the calculation from the DUO website. (If you are awarded an ASF scholarship, you will have to provide a copy of the official statement from DUO before being able to receive the scholarship.)
- Make a digital version of the proof, e.g. a scan, ready for uploading. Max 5 MB.
- Make sure your name is clearly indicated on all documents. They will only be used internally to verify your family income, they will not be sent to the Selection Committee.
